The Royal Barbados Police Force (abbreviation: RBPF; English for Royal Barbados Police Force ; until 1966: Barbados Police Force ) is the Barbadian police . It was founded in 1835 by the British during colonial times and has existed since the country gained independence in 1966.
history
The first law to establish a police force in Bridgetown (Bridgetown Police Bill) was passed in 1834 and shortly afterwards one for the establishment of a police force in the surrounding area. Francis Mayal Mallalieu of the Greenwich Division of the London Metropolitan Police was entrusted with the organization of the constellation . After a few changes, the legal basis for the establishment of the Barbish police in London was passed in 1835 .
The higher police officer posts were filled with police officers from England via the colonial office , while the lower ranks were filled with locals who could not be promoted to higher than sergeant major , which made recruitment difficult.
In 1889 the police band was founded. In May 1950 women were hired for the first time in the police force. Olga Mason, then one of the first female contenders, was the first female police officer to achieve the rank of inspector in 1971 . The prefix “Royal” has been an integral part of the name since a visit by the British Queen Elizabeth II in February 1966.
Police chiefs
Initially, the designation of the chief of police was Inspector General of Police (IGP) along with the function of Commander of Local Forces. Since then, the title / salutation of the police chief corresponds to his rank of Commissioner (of Police) or Police Commissioner.

Ranks
(hierarchically from top to bottom; see also: ranks of the British police )
- Commissioner (of Police)
- Deputy Commissioner (of Police)
- Assistant Commissioner (of Police)
- Senior Superintendent (of Police)
- Superintendent (of Police)
- Assistant Superintendent (of Police)
- Inspector (of Police)
- Station Sergeant (of Police)
- Sergeant (of Police)
- Constable (of Police)
